
Sun Mar 08 08:05:28 UTC 2026: ### Tourist Assaulted in Nainital: Taxi Driver Arrested
The Story: A tourist was allegedly assaulted and robbed by a taxi driver in Nainital after he diverted from the agreed route and drove to a deserted location. The incident occurred after the woman hired a taxi from Kathgodam to Nainital late on Thursday. The driver, identified as Deepak Singh Bora (39), was arrested after the woman reported the crime to the police.
Key Points:
- The victim traveled from Delhi to Haldwani and then hired a taxi from Kathgodam to Nainital.
- The incident occurred around 1:30 AM when the driver diverted to a deserted road.
- The driver allegedly assaulted the woman, attempted to rape her, and stole her mobile phone.
- The victim escaped and sought help from villagers the following morning.
- Police used CCTV footage, vehicle number, and GPS to trace and arrest the driver within 10 hours.
- An FIR was registered under sections 64, 309(6), and 137 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ita.
- The taxi owner faces action for failing to conduct police verification of the driver.
